>>> a = 'chengyucdntest.okeygame.com_2023090613_5_120.log.gz' >>> a.strip('.gz') 'chengyucdntest.okeygame.com_2023090613_5_120.lo' >>> b = 'E384UD843W7GXZ.2023-09-06-09.fce6535e.gz' >>> b.strip('.gz') 'E384UD843W7GXZ.2023-09-06-09.fce6535e'
如上, 有点无法理解为什么 a.strip('.gz')的值后边会少一个 g
有没有大佬解释一下的?
![]() | 1 raysonx 2023-09-06 17:52:24 +08:00 strip('.gz')的意思是去除. g z 三个字符中的任意一个,当年我初学 python 就踩过这坑。 你的目的可以用 removeSuffix |

3 k2wang 2023-09-06 17:56:32 +08:00 Python 文档是这么解释的。 Return a copy of the string with the leading and trailing characters removed. The chars argument is a string specifying the set of characers to be removed. If omitted or None, the chars argument defaults to removing whitespace. The chars argument is not a prefix or suffix; rather, all combinations of its values are stripped. a.strip('gz.')会得到一样的结果,strip 的参数仅表示从开头或结尾移除的字符集 |
